Как стать автором
Обновить

Комментарии 51

ох как это напоминает мне времена «Ускорителей Интернета» )
image
Ну, к счастью, тут ускоряют серверную часть а не клиентскую
Инвертированный Ускоритель!
Замедлятель?
НЛО прилетело и опубликовало эту надпись здесь
Тот редкий случай, когда платная вещь не просто не работала, но и изначально была обманом, а бесплатная свободно распространяемая стала самым популярным и единственным действующим ускорителем интернета в мире (Opera Turbo)
По-моему, очень хороший продукт получился. Молодцы!
С сайта, об алгоритме:

Для изображений также проводится оптимизация. Если изображение в формате BMP, то оно переводится в PNG с помощью bmp2png. Если в формате GIF, то используется gif2png. Для PNG-изображений применяется pngcrush. JPG-изображения оптимизируются при помощи jpegtran


у меня optipng на всех файлах, которые я делал давал больший выигрыш, чем pngcrush. Попробуйте, может удастся его еще немного оптимизировать.

в продукте никаких инструментов для оптимизации изображений нет (ибо продукт работает и на виртуальных хостингах). Оптимизация производится через API smush.it. В планах добавить API и для punypng.
В подавляющем большинстве случаев smush.it жмет лучше. Точную динамику не отслеживал, но мне показалось, что punypng лучше справляется с PNG32-картинками.
Вы написали про модуль для MODx, но не написали примерный сроки…
ориентировочно — до конца года. MODx распространен слабо, и коммерческих заказов на ускорение на этой платформе мы пока не получали
Зато с его системой плагинов и событий должна получиться легкая и простая интеграция ;)
>и уже в декабре 2010 продукт получил

Назад в будущее? :)
Печально смотреть на «мастеров», которые вместо того, чтобы поставить один-два индекса в базе, будут качать «ускоритель сайтов». А ведь тысячи их!
клиентская оптимизация тоже важна.
программная часть сайта может работать супер-быстро, но это будет нивелироваться например огромным кол-вом подключаемых js/css, кучей мелких картинок, необъединённых в спрайты и т.д.
до базы мы тоже доберемся. С автоматическим ускорением :)
Это угроза? Мне уже страшно: )
Вот это все-таки неадекват, или я придираюсь?..
(скрин с сайта)

неадекват-неадекват. Но webo.in не является нашим корпоративным сайтом
[sarcasm] ну тогда нивапрос, пусть висит ;))
это чужой баннер на их сайте, ну реклама.
Пусть так. Фееричненько смотрится все вместе.


— рыдалъ.
Открыл один из проектов в разработке, время — 0,8 секунды
Проверил в вашем сервисе, время — 29,34 секунды

Поясните?
у меня вообще было 70 сек. ;) А повторить только после регистрации можно.
может хабраэффект влияет?
Влияет скорость подключения сервиса к сайту, но только вот оценка не очень адекватная получается в таком случае
Странно, на одном хостинге 2 сайта на вордпресс — визуально грузятся одинаково, но на одном стоит веб-оптимайзер — проверка скорости загрузки показывает 1,05с, другой же, на котором скрипта нет — 25с.
Как так?
Поставил у себя на блоге ( wolf-bespredel.ru ) изменений 0 :( Даже судя по проверки на Вашем сайте, хотя может уже нечего мне было оптимизировать :)
JS-файлы пожать не удалось (автоматом?), CSS прооптимизировались. Да и сайт простой.
Ну в админке то после автоматической оптимизации написал, что типа работу ускорил до загрузки в 1.1 секунду, но вот визуально и проверяя через ваш сайт я изменений, что до оптимизации, что после не вижу…

ЗЫ; И ещё хотел спросить, как получить бесплатную лицензию для некоммерческих сайтов или просто вообще ничего делать и вводить не нужно? На сайте так и не попались на глаза разъяснения по этому вопросу.
изначально продукт работает в некоммерческой версии, она не требует никаких лицензий
Ускорение сайта «в 1 клик» — реальность
Так куда нужно один раз кликнуть чтобы сайт ускорился?
Ну если на Вордпресс, то ставишь плагин с их сайта и поле его активации нажимаешь мастер настройки в опциях плагина в админке WP
на рекламку тыкай ;-)
загружаем продукт, устанавливаем, запускаем Мастер настройки, затем включаем.
жми F5 — кеш поможет )
Очень мило, что бесплатная версия вставляет в код сайта не просто ссылку, а среднюю по размеру картинку со ссылкой. А еще милее то, что узнаешь об этом по факту. Предупреждение «включите нас и мы изгадим дизайн» нигде не выскакивает.
Написано про интеграцию с многими CMS, в частности с Битрикс — а где можно конкретно про это почитать? В смысле что там интегрируется и как оно работает?
Вопрос не понятен: про что «конкретно» почитать? Про функционал продукта — на сайте www.webogroup.com/ и в документации code.google.com/p/web-optimizator/w/list
Про интеграцию с Битрикс? В документации Битрикс dev.1c-bitrix.ru/
Исходный код? В репозитории продукта: code.google.com/p/web-optimizator/source/browse/#svn/trunk-bitrix
Просто у Битрикса сейчас и так достаточно хороший функционал по оптимизации работы и кешированию. Понятно, что всегда можно ускориться за счет сжатия CSS, JS и т.п., но это общие моменты, а интересует что именно продукт делает такого, что уникально для Битрикса и ускоряет его работу. Если, конечно, это не коммерческая тайна.
п.с. За ссылки спасибо!
не коммерческая, но ответ на этот вопрос, практически, не зависит от того Битрикс, Неткэт или Друпал используется (ну, может быть, у Битрикса HTML-кэширование чуть «умнее» сделано) или еще что. Везде есть какие-то базовые вещи, но WEBO Site SpeedUp — это профессиональный уровень оптимизации поверх имеющихся базовых вещей. Т.е. я мог бы перечислить десятки и сотни настроек и технологий в продукте, но просто не понимаю, какой от этого будет толк: они все уже описаны в блоге, на сайте, в статьях, докладах и книгах.

Т.е. WEBO Site SpeedUp для Битрикса очень слабо отличается от того же WEBO Site SpeedUp для WordPress по функциональности, поэтому, отвечая на Ваш вопрос, пришлось бы перечислять общие вещи, почти никакой конкретики относительно Битрикса (единственное отличие от общего набора возможностей, что там нет «умного» сброса HTML-кэша и SQL-кэширования).
Deprecated: Function split() is deprecated
я думаю, об этом стоит написать Dean Edwards, чтобы он обновил Packer. split только в этом пакете есть
это вы всем клиентам рассказывать будете, когда они обновят пхп? х)
самое интересное, что PHP-функции split уже полгода в исходниках нет
значит этот код написал я %-)

/* get list of files */
download('files', $install_directory);
if (is_file($install_directory. '/files')) {
$files = split("\r?\n", file_get_contents($install_directory. '/files'));
foreach ($files as $file) {
if (!empty($file) && !is_file($install_directory. '/'. $file)) {
download($file, $install_directory);
}
}
да, код загрузчика, недосмотрели. Он, конечно, не во всех сборках присутствует, но вычистить нужно.
Настройка завершена
NaNx
с NaNс до NaNс Достигнуто ускорение загрузки сайта
Зарегистрируйтесь на Хабре, чтобы оставить комментарий

Публикации